## PixWipe EXIF Scrub — Release Checklist

Before cutting a release, make sure the scrubber actually strips GPS tags from uploads — we got burned on this once at Fennelmark. Run the smoke test against the staging bucket and eyeball a sample image. The scrubber reads its settings at boot, so restart after any change. Current values are below.

deployment values, kawip-kafog:
belath:
  pin: 3709
  tenant: ulaox
  seal: seal_25075386
  metrics_host: metrics.belath.halixhq.test
  standby_team: gormir
  escalation: wenys-fenwyn
  nonce: 26e5f7

Subject: Regional Sales Review — Actions

All,

Q3 numbers: Westmere up 6%, Carradine flat, Tollbrook down 4% on weak trade accounts. Branch managers in Tollbrook to submit recovery plans within two weeks. Pipeline hygiene remains poor region-wide; stale opportunities older than 90 days must be closed out or requalified. Incentive accruals tracking to plan. Full deck circulates Thursday; come prepared with variance explanations. The wider commercial context is set out in the note below.

management briefing: The steering committee signed off on a budget of $223.4 million for Project Casion.

### Step 4: Point your plugin at the shadow schema

Almost there! With Burrowbase's zero-downtime migration, old and new schemas run side by side while the backfill completes. Your plugin should write to the shadow schema now so nothing gets lost during cutover. Don't worry — reads still hit the old tables. Update your plugin config with the connection string below.

replica DSN, bagaf-bagep: mssql://praion_svc:7RJjXrE@db-3c46.halixcorp.internal:5432/zorix

## Changelog — LinkPivot 3.2

Defaults changed for mobile deep-link routing. Fallback now goes to the in-app store sheet instead of the web landing page. Android intent resolution is strict by default; wildcard hosts are rejected. Universal link retries dropped from 5 to 2. New hires: don't copy old configs from Drakenfell staging. Current production defaults are as follows.

service settings:
ralael:
  pin: 7453
  tenant: zorath
  seal: seal_087806e4
  metrics_host: metrics.ralael.paliqworks.example
  standby_team: fraath
  escalation: praok-istiel
  nonce: 10e083